    I've never played this CTTH before so thought I'd give it a go. I used a rapture 7 iron (rated 145 yards), full power and full backspin...it rolled further than it should, but I use starter balls (it woulda probably stopped closer if I used spin balls)

    I think you're seeing problems because you're using starter clubs - not ideal for hitting close to holes where the green is very narrow, as they don't offer any spin...

    Few tips:-

    if you are playing with a headwind, use your 6 iron, full backspin. Try it with full power, or adjust down slightly if needed (can't remember exact yardages with those clubs)...(you want to be using just under 150 yards of power as a guestimate)

    If with a tailwind, full power on your 7 iron, full backspin should do it

    Adjust between the two for crosswinds
